在routes(app);的前面加了一个自己定义的中间件
app.use(auth_user); routes(app);
在执行过程中,auth_user执行了4次,实在搞不懂 感觉像返回next( )的原因,但是是在找不到解决方法
这是代码结构 auth_user = function (req, res, next) { … return next( ); } 估计应该是返回next的原因,但也不至于4次啊
2 回复
在routes(app);的前面加了一个自己定义的中间件
app.use(auth_user); routes(app);
在执行过程中,auth_user执行了4次,实在搞不懂 感觉像返回next( )的原因,但是是在找不到解决方法
这是代码结构 auth_user = function (req, res, next) { … return next( ); } 估计应该是返回next的原因,但也不至于4次啊